You need JavaScript enabled to view it. https://www.debian.org/lts/security/ Chris Lamb March 05, 2024 https://wiki.debian.org/LTS - ------------------------------------------------------------------------- Package : libapache2-mod-auth-openidc Version : 2.3.10.2-1+deb10u4 CVE ID : CVE-2024-24814 Debian Bug : 1064183 It was discovered that there was a potential Denial of Service (DoS) attack in libapache2-mod-auth-openidc, an OpenID Connect (OpenIDC) module for the Apache web server. Missing input validation on mod_auth_openidc_session_chunks cookie value made the server vulnerable to this attack. If an attacker manipulated the value of the OpenIDC cookie to a very large integer like 99999999, the server struggled with the request for a long time and finally returned a 500 error. Making a few requests of this kind caused servers to become unresponsive, and so attackers could thereby craft requests that would make the server work very hard and/or crash with minimal effort. For Debian 10 buster, this problem has been fixed in version 2.3.10.2-1+deb10u4. We recommend that you upgrade your libapache2-mod-auth-openidc packages.
